Johnson County Prairie Preservation; Southeast Kansas Nature Center; Traveling with Pets

We travel to Johnson County, KS, to find about efforts to preserve prairie habitat in their park system; we head to the Southeast Kansas Nature Center in Galena, KS, to learn the history of Schermerhorn Park; we meet Emi Greiss from the Helping Hands Humane Society, who talks about the nuances of touring Kansas with pets on board.
